Science-15) 100 MCQs 100 Marks Total 200 MCQs 200 Marks For School Assistants Social Studies General Knowledge and Current Affairs 10 MCQs 10 Marks Child Development and Pedagogy 30 MCQs 30 Marks Language I(Opted by the candidate) 30 MCQs 30 Marks Language II (English) 30 MCQs 30 Marks Social Studies 100 MCQs 100 Marks Total 200 MCQs 200 Marks For School Assistants (Languages) General Knowledge and Current Affairs 10 MCQs 10 Marks Child Development and Pedagogy 30 MCQs 30 Marks Language I (Opted by the candidate) 70 MCQs 70 Marks Language II (English) 30 MCQs 30 Marks Mathematics & Science OR Social Studies 60 MCQs 60 Marks Total 200 MCQs 200 Marks For School Assistants (English) General Knowledge and Current Affairs 10 MCQs 10 Marks Child Development and Pedagogy 30 MCQs 30 Marks Language I (English) 70 MCQs 70 Marks Language II (Opted by the candidate) 30 MCQs 30 Marks Mathematics & Science OR Social Studies 60 MCQs 60 Marks Total 200 MCQs 200 Marks For School Assistants (Physical Education) General Knowledge and Current Affairs 30 MCQs 30 Marks Language I (English) 30 MCQs 30 Marks Physical Education 140 MCQs 140 Marks Total 200 MCQs 200 Marks QUALIFYING MARKS (both for SGTs, Language Pandits and School Assistants except PETs and School Assistants (Physical Education) : COMMUNITY Qualifying Marks OC 60% marks and above BC 50% marks and above SC 40% marks and above ST 40% marks and above Differently ablled (PH) 40% marks and above APTET Exam: APTET will be conducted in two papers i.e Paper I & II. Candidates who want to teach I to V classes have to write Paper-I & to teach VI to VIII classes must write Paper-II and to teach all the classes from I to VIII must appear for both the papers i.e Paper I & II. Candidates must satisfy prescribed qualification to teach I to V Classes (Paper-I) and VI to VIII Classes (Paper-II) whose details are given below… Syllabus- Syllabus for Paper I: (i). The syllabus for Child Development and Pedagogy under Paper- I is based on the syllabus of D.Ed curriculum focusing on Educational Psychology of Teaching and Learning in Classes I to V and above. The syllabus also focuses on understanding the characteristics, needs and psychology of diverse learners, interaction with learners and the attributes and qualities of a good facilitator of learning. (ii). In Andhra Pradesh, the following languages are offered under Language I viz., Telugu, Urdu, Hindi, Bengali, Gujarati, Kannada, Marathi, Oriya and Tamil. Candidate has to choose one of these 9 languages under Language I under APTET. Those candidates would have compulsorily studied in that language either as medium of study or as first language at least up to Class X as stated in the eligibility criteria above. iii) In respect of Andhra Pradesh language II under APTET shall be English for all candidates irrespective of medium of the school to which they intend to seek employment. iv) The syllabi for Mathematics & Environmental Studies are designed on the basis of topics of Classes I to V of state syllabus (old). The difficulty standard of questions will be up to X class level. The test items in Mathematics and Environmental Studies will contain MCQs not only on content but also on pedagogy. In Mathematics 24 MCQs will be on content and 6 MCQs on pedagogy. Similarly in Environmental Studies 24 MCQs will be on content and 6 MCQs on pedagogy. v) The syllabi for Language I & II shall be based on proficiency in the language, elements of language, communication and comprehension abilities (standard up to Class X level). Syllabus for Paper II: i) The syllabus for Child Development and Pedagogy under Paper II is based on the syllabus of D.Ed / B.Ed curriculum focusing on Educational Psychology of Teaching and Learning in Classes VI and above. The syllabus also focuses on understanding the characteristics, needs and psychology of diverse learners, interaction with learners and the attributes and qualities of a good facilitator of learning. ii) In Andhra Pradesh, the following languages are offered under Language I viz., Telugu, Urdu, Hindi, Kannada, Marathi, Oriya, Tamil, and Sanskrit. Candidate has to choose one of these languages under Language I. Candidates with Language Pandit Training Certificate should only choose that particular Language as Language-I of TET Paper-II. iii) In respect of Andhra Pradesh language II shall be English for all candidates. iv) For Paper II Social Studies portion the syllabus will cover the sectors namely, History, Geography, Civics and Economics. vi) For Paper II the syllabi for APTET of Mathematics & Sciences, Social Studies are based on topics of Classes VI to VIII old syllabus) with difficulty standard of questions upto Secondary Level. vii) The syllabi for language I and II shall be based on proficiency in the language, elements of language, communication and comprehension abilities standard up to Secondary Level.
